Light output devices and light outputting methods for optical systems

1. A photonic integrated circuit, comprising:
a substrate;
a cladding layer; and
a waveguide layer comprising:
a slab waveguide; and
a waveguide comprising:
a first light confining region;
a second light confining region; and
a waveguide core positioned between the first light confining region and the second light confining region; wherein:
the waveguide terminates into the slab waveguide at a junction between the waveguide and the slab waveguide; and
the waveguide comprises an index adjustment region positioned at the junction in which widths of one or both of the first light confining region and the second light confining region decrease in a direction toward the junction.
